1968
AMA amends its constitution to forbid racial discrimination in membership at any level, and to authorize House of Delegates to bar seating of delegates from any state where such practices existed (Wynes, 88). Arthur and Elaine Shapiro publish first article on successful treatment of Tourette’s Syndrome with haloperidol and lambast “the therapeutic and intellectual paucity of psychoanalytic psychiatry.” It was published in British Journal of Psychiatry, since it was rejected by every major American psychiatric journal (Kushner, 172).
